Promote a function to a monad. This is equivalent to fmap but specialised to Monads.
Promote a function to a monad, scanning the monadic arguments from left to right.

Examples

>>> liftM2 (+) [0,1] [0,2]
[0,2,1,3]
>>> liftM2 (+) (Just 1) Nothing
Nothing
>>> liftM2 (+) (+ 3) (* 2) 5
18
